Here are a few of the reasons why it is so important to stay active regularly.

Of the leading 5 emotional benefits of exercise, one that is undoubtedly worth noting would be the way in which moving your body regularly can considerably enhance your mood. Exercise has been proven to promote the release of endorphins, which function as natural mood elevators and pain relievers. These chemicals can produce sensations of euphoria and additionally lower the perception of pain, which will add to an overall sense of wellness. Exercise likewise increases the levels of serotonin and dopamine in the body, which are the neurotransmitters that are connected with joy. These chemicals serve to play a crucial function in controling your general mood, keeping you motivated, and enhancing your focus.
